本研究主要是以高雄市心智障礙類的社福機構的社工人員作為研究對象,探討人員的背景變項對工作壓力及組織承諾的相互影響關係。研究構面區分為工作壓力及組織承諾等兩種,研究問卷量表總計發放50份,回收有效問卷為45份。經由資料統計分析後,相關研究結果如下所示: 一、社工人員背景變項與工作壓力具有顯著差異。 二、社工人員背景變項與組織承諾具有顯著差異。 三、社工人員背景變項與工作壓力、組織承諾間具有相關聯性。 根據研究結果,提出下列建議事項: 一、社工人員友善工作環境的營造,讓人員感受到機構組織的對於保障社工人員權益及職涯規劃的重視,落實單位管理機制,有效實踐制度化策略,提昇社工人員的工作意願。 二、社工人員身心及情感需求的重視,增加同仁間的良好互動,相互分享其工作的甘苦及經驗傳承,彼此相互關照、扶持,成為一個相互支援幫助的團隊機制,對於機構組織及人員具有正向成長的助益。
In this study, the social workers of the mental disorder social welfare institutions in Kaohsiung City have been carefully contacted as the investigated object. The main purpose of this research is to explore the interaction between the background variables of the social workers on job stress and organizational commitment. The aspect in this study has been categorized into two types: job stress and organizational commitment. Totally 50 questionnaires were sent out and 45 valid ones were retrieved with effective recovery of 90%. After statistical analysis of the data, the reliability and validity of the designed questionnaires were good and the relevant research results are demonstrated as follows: 1.There are significant differences between the background variables of social workers and job stress. 2.There are significant differences between the background variables of social workers and organizational commitments. 3.The background variables of social workers are related to job stress and organizational commitment. According to the research results, the following suggestions are proposed: 1.A friendly working environment for the social workers would make staff feel the importance attached by the organization, such as the protection of social workers' rights and career planning, implementation of the unit management mechanism, and effective practice institutionalized strategiesto enhance the work willingness. 2.The social workers' physical and emotional demands should be emphasized, i.e., increasing the interaction among colleagues, sharing the experience of their work ,and providing the mutual care and support .Be a team in a relationship that supports and helps each other would be beneficial to the positive growth between the organization and staff.
